Answer:

The number of ways they can finish in first, second, and third place is:

6840

Explanation:

We know that choosing and arrangement of r items out of a total of n items is done by the method of permutation.

The formula is given by:


n_P_r=(n!)/((n-r)!)

Here we have to chose 3 entries and arrange them according to there ranks.

Hence, we have n=20 and r=3

Hence, the formula is given by:


{20}_P_3=(20!)/((20-3)!)\\\\\\{20}_P_3=(20!)/(17!)\\\\\\{20}_P_3=20* 19* 18\\\\\\{20}_P_3=6840
